Jarrod, one of the owners of Fox Airsoft, gives us an overview of the Matt's (also the co-owner) ICS Transform4. The ICS Transform4 is basically the new split gearbox technology with the electric blowback function that is now being released in the new models from ICS and also being introduced into the older AEGs of ICS.
